About Bori (2020) — A Heartfelt Drama of Love and Acceptance
Bori (2020) is a poignant drama that delves into the life of an 11-year-old girl named Bori, living in a seaside village. She is the only family member who can hear, while her loved ones communicate through sign language. As Bori navigates her relationships with her friends and family, she finds solace in her unique ability to connect with others. The film, directed by Kim Jin-yu, features a talented cast, including Kim Ah-song, Lee Rin-ha, and Kwak Jin-seok.
